LASIK can remedy nearsightedness, hyperopia and astigmatism. It can likewise decrease or eliminate the requirement for get in touch with lenses and also glasses.
To receive LASIK, patients need to have a steady prescription for at the very least one year. They need to likewise have corneas thick enough to allow for the production of a corneal flap.
2. What are the threats of LASIK?
LASIK is created to completely alter the method your eye takes in pictures. For the most part, it's safe as well as efficient. Some individuals might experience negative effects like itching, melting or completely dry eyes. Others may discover glare, starbursts or halos around lights.
It is very important to ask your LASIK specialist regarding the threats of the procedure. They should be truthful as well as explain if you have any medical conditions that would make LASIK dangerous for you.

7. Will I be able to drive after LASIK?
LASIK is an outpatient procedure, yet you will certainly require someone to drive you residence later because your vision will certainly still be fuzzy from the numbing eye decreases as well as the sedative. It can additionally take a couple of hours for the sedative to subside, which could affect your reaction time while driving.
People are normally able to resume driving after they obtain the physician's clearance in a follow-up examination the day after their procedure. At this exam, the physician will certainly examine your vision and also validate that your eyes have recouped adequately to drive.
8. What is the price of LASIK?
The price of LASIK can vary from technique to practice, however typically it is around $2,000 per eye. Bear in mind that a lot of health insurance strategies do not cover LASIK because it is taken into consideration an optional procedure instead of medically essential.
Lots of cosmetic surgeons offer funding choices for LASIK people. This is especially helpful for those that might not be able to pay for the surgical treatment up front. In addition, LASIK is usually a lot more affordable than getting glasses and get in touches with over the long term.
